Topic Dog Boards / Health / Has anyone used either NK-9 or K-9 Immunity?
- By MJR1 [gb] Date 13.03.13 10:15 UTC
Just wondering if anyone knows anything about either of the above.  I have an English Setter who has always been really sickly.  She has terrible IBS/malabsorbtion and has a bad intolerance to antibiotics so as you can imagine I have a real problem getting her better when she has a flare up which seems to be every couple of months.  I already feed raw (which is what she does best on) and give a supplement which includes digestive enzymes and probiotics (Pet Plus).  I have just read a few reviews and wondered if giving her immune system a boost might help. 
- By June Lawson [gb] Date 13.03.13 10:22 UTC
Sorry I'm not familiar with the products you mention.  But I was wondering if you have tried Dorwest Tree Bark Powder which is excellent for digestive and malabsorption issues.  My labrador has malabsorption problems in the proximal and distal intestine, as well as chronic pancreatitis, and we've seen a massive improvement since introducing the Tree Bark.  The product contains 90% Slippery Elm and 10% White Poplar.  Possibly worth a try.
